Who we are

Power Ahead Colorado helps people make their buildings more comfortable, healthier, and easier to heat and cool, starting with modern electric technologies like heat pumps.

Upgrading your building’s heating and cooling system can feel confusing, expensive, and high stakes. Our job is to make those upgrades feel achievable.

Led by the Denver Regional Council of Governments (DRCOG) and funded by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, we connect Coloradans, businesses and property owners with clear information, trusted guidance, financial incentives and qualified contractors all in one place.

About the Program

We want homes and businesses to be more comfortable, efficient and ready for the future. Heat pumps provide reliable heating and cooling in any weather, reduce pollution and tap into Colorado’s growing clean electricity resources, helping us meet environmental goals while improving everyday life.

But the path from “I’m curious” to “it’s installed” is often complicated. Utilities have programs. The state has goals. Local governments have plans. Contractors are busy. Customers have questions.

Power Ahead Colorado is here to connect the dots.

How we help

Clear, Friendly Guidance
We offer neutral, straightforward (and free) advising to help you understand your options, costs and available support when installing a heat pump. No sales pressure, no jargon.

Cut Costs, Not Comfort
Launching in Spring 2026, our financial incentives are designed to be simple, clear and easy to use. You can combine them with incentives from your utility, making it even more affordable to get a high-quality heat pump installation that fits your home or building and your budget.

Support for the People Who Make It Happen
Through the Colorado Contractor Hub, we help contractors connect with customers, access training and grow their businesses. We also provide direct training and personalized career pathways so more Coloradans can step into well-paying jobs in clean energy, boosting local economies. More business growth, more Colorado-based jobs. 

Built for Everyone
We empower all Coloradans to access building improvements, making high-quality upgrades affordable and achievable for households and communities with limited resources.

Less Complexity, More Progress
We coordinate with utilities, state agencies, local governments and community organizations to make sure everything, from incentives and workforce training to building policies, lines up. You don’t need to navigate that system. We’ve got you covered!
